David Geary, Indirect Labor Employee of the Year and HR/Legal Project Manager and Corporate Secretary, has been instrumental in ensuring the organization operates within legal parameters for the last 15 years.

David’s typical work day involves reviewing policies, working on HR issues, and providing legal support. He spends a lot of time researching, writing, and keeping a watchful eye on any legal changes that may impact the Lighthouse.

David’s personal journey has been one of perseverance and determination. Born with optic nerve hypoplasia, a condition that affects the development of the optic nerves, David has had to overcome many challenges in his life, including difficulties finding employment.

Despite these challenges, he went on to pursue a law degree and worked as an attorney and assistant district attorney.

David’s journey is an inspiration to many, and his work at the Lighthouse means a lot to him. “This job has given me the opportunity to help this organization grow,” he shares. He feels proud to be part of an organization that is making a difference in the lives of people who are blind, DeafBlind, and blind with other disabilities.

David’s dedication to the Lighthouse has not only impacted the organization but has also benefited his life in a positive way. He feels empowered and fulfilled, knowing that his work is making a difference. His career goals continue to focus on providing legal support to the organization and to take on increasing responsibilities within the Human Resources Department.
